I'll keep saying, I still think it's best they work on the 2D KoF's to make them better and more popular and them bring back other franchises they've been neglecting and only after that maybe give another shot at MI. Besides the MI story-line doesn't even need the KoF characters, they just don't play an important role.

Besides, yeah, most of the chars aren't very fitting for KoF standards, unless they end up redesigning them and ditching some of the clones in the process. As for taking the MK aproach with 2.5D gameplay, hmm, I dunno, you'd still have a not very solid gameplay that still makes it too easy to spam easy combos. Plus some moves just didn't translate well at all when animated in 3D. Just seems that doing all those things they'd have to start the whole thing from scratch, guess it would be ok if they took that aproach for a new IP instead of slapping it in with the KoF series.

MI is kinda fun at first but gets old pretty fast.

- Mortal Kombat is one of famous fighting games in the world, the creators of the game started the project with 2D graphics engine, the game made huge success in all over the world, they sold millions of cabinets and copies, then Midway decided to go with 3D graphics, and from here the problems started, they couldn't do a great MK game like the old 2D MK, (3D MK Games ~ MK4, MK Deadly Alliance, MK Deception, MK Armageddon and MK vs DC ~ ) , I played all the 3D MK games but inside me I was not satisfied, really they ruined the game, most of the fans were complaining about the changes, it's not the old MK that we like, then after all a light of hope came to change all the bad experiences from the past, the team decided to go back to the roots, they implemented all the 2D mechanisms in the latest MK game with 3D graphics, and the result was super, it plays like old MK even better, so the problem is not about 3D, it's about how you are going to do the game !!!
